Spending around ten or 20 lower in real terms than it was in 2010. Other parts of the Public Sector are spending more. Finally we need to note that demand for services are going up with the population getting older and growing. Many people have needs they have to have where councils have to provide services. In a sense it has reduced resources and greater demand. And in the end some way will have to be found in National Politics to change the Local Government funding model or get Local Government doing less. To Local Government funding model is very different in other countries. It certainly is. In other countries you have a local income taxes. Its wednesday 25th october. Im annita mcveigh. Welcome to bbc newsroom live. The uk economy is growing and at a faster rate than economists were expecting. The latest figures from the office for National Statistics paint a more positive picture of the economy. The figures show that the uk economy grew by 0. 4 between july and september. Most economists were expecting growth of 0. 3 which is how much the economy grew in the first two quarters. The bank of englands main Interest Rate is at the record low of 0. 25 . Todays Economic News increases the chances that the central bank will raise interests next month. Will raise Interest Rates next month. We can speak to our economics editor kamal ahmed.
